Pensijų kaupimas by doomabsorber in lietuva

[–]ignachui 2 points3 points  (0 children)

kažkaip dažnai tenka matyti dalinai neteisingą faktą, kad pinigų negalėsi gauti iškart. sumą viršijančią 64841 Eur galėsi gauti vienkartinės išmokos būdu, o likusią dalį anuitetu. kur problema, kai kalbama apie sukauptas dideles sumas? nebent pats nežinau kokio niuanso apie tai:)
